Frequently Asked Questions
Is cyan 800 text on cyan 50 accessible?▼
Yes, this combination passes WCAG AA with a contrast ratio of 6.99:1, meeting the minimum 4.5:1 requirement for normal text.
What is the contrast ratio of cyan 800 on cyan 50?▼
The contrast ratio is 6.99:1. WCAG AA requires at least 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text. WCAG AAA requires 7:1 for normal text and 4.5:1 for large text.
